The Five Best Beach Destinations in Asia for Summer 2026: Where Are Tourists Going Instead of the Middle East?
Due to the security crisis in the Middle East, tourists are flocking to find alternatives for summer vacations in Asia. Find out which five coastal destinations have become the most popular this season, according to data from the Agoda platform
Against the backdrop of the security crisis in the Middle East caused by the war in Iran, Western tourists are increasingly looking for alternative vacation destinations — and are more and more often choosing Asia. The digital travel platform Agoda has identified five coastal destinations that are gaining particular popularity among travelers this summer. This was reported by PRNewswire.
“Coastal destinations continue to be popular because they offer simplicity and flexibility. Travelers are looking for places where they can quickly escape the daily grind, relax, and at the same time have enough variety around them — whether it’s food, local culture, or nearby entertainment — to shape their trip as they go,” said Andrew Smith, Senior Vice President of Supply at Agoda.

Da Nang, Vietnam: 72% increase in interest
Da Nang, Vietnam, saw the biggest jump in popularity among all five destinations — interest in the city rose by 72% compared to last year. The appeal of this destination lies in the combination of the long, swimmable coastline of My Khe Beach with easy access to nearby attractions: the Marble Mountains and the historic streets of the ancient town of Hoi An. An added bonus is the well-developed network of cafes and seafood restaurants, which transforms Da Nang into a full-fledged resort for those who want to do more than just lie on the beach.
Nha Trang, Vietnam: A classic beach getaway with a cultural twist
Another Vietnamese resort — Nha Trang — is known for its wide bay and coastline dotted with islands. Interest in it has grown by 36% this year. Visitors typically combine relaxing on the main beach with boat trips to neighboring islands for snorkeling and visits to cultural sites — notably the Po Nagar Cham Towers. It is this balanced combination of relaxation and immersion in local culture that makes Nha Trang appealing to a wide range of tourists.

Bali, Indonesia: Diversity Within a Single Island
Although Bali has long been among the world’s most popular tourist destinations, the island saw a 13% increase in interest this summer.
The beach areas here cater to different audiences: Canggu attracts surfers and fans of café culture, while Uluwatu draws visitors with its breathtaking coastal views and temple complexes. For those who want to get away from the sea, it’s worth venturing inland — Ubud offers rice terraces, wellness centers, and art-related events.
Goa, India: colonial architecture, seafood, and diverse beaches
This former Portuguese colony in western India has long been considered one of the country’s most popular beach destinations, and interest in it has grown by another 13% over the past year. Goa attracts visitors with its diverse coastline: the quieter stretches in the south stand in stark contrast to the lively beaches in the north. The picture is rounded out by a unique atmosphere — European architecture, a thriving seafood culture, and colorful markets.
Pattaya, Thailand: Easy Access and Island Getaways
Pattaya — a coastal resort city easily accessible from Bangkok—saw an 11% increase in interest this summer. The main beach area remains lively, but the nearby islands are a real find for those seeking tranquility — particularly Koh Larn, with its clearer waters and more laid-back atmosphere, ideal for day trips. A wide selection of restaurants, entertainment, and short-term accommodation options makes Pattaya a convenient and flexible choice for any type of traveler.
The selection of these locations is based on domestic accommodation search data for May — all five destinations showed a noticeable increase in interest compared to last year. According to Agoda experts, a distinctive feature of these places is the variety of experiences available within a compact area: in addition to beach vacations, there are culinary attractions, local markets, cultural sites, and natural locations that can be explored without extensive planning.
